texte = >When you pass a value through a POST or GET, that variable is locked >on the receiving page and cannot be changed.. I would like to know >if it's possible to; 1) lock a variable manually,What do you mean by manually? If you mean something like using [text] or [math] contexts to fix the value so it cannot change further down on the same page, then the answer is No.>2) force the value >of a locked variable to change.No, this is impossible.================================ Kenneth Grome, WebDNA Consultant 808-737-6499 http://webdna.net ================================------------------------------------------------------------- This message is sent to you because you are subscribed to the mailing list .
